Case against Fernandez and Funglode processed

The National District prosecutor’s office says it has filed the complaint presented by the president of Alianza Pais against former President Leonel Fernandez and his Fundacion Global for alleged asset laundering and prevarication. The former President and Funglode were notified on Monday, 4 February to prepare their defense, as reported in Hoy. The case was filed by the Unidad de Sistema de Atencion, under prosecutor Carlos Vidal. As reported in Hoy, Guillermo Moreno is accusing Fernandez of appealing to businesses for high sums of money that were donated to the foundation. He says some of these companies were created by Fernandez himself, and directed by then-government official Felix Bautista. Bautista is now a senator for the ruling PLD party, of which Fernandez is president. Moreno filed documents to support his claim that Funglode received millions from public work contractors. He said that they made the donations in return for being awarded lucrative government contracts.

Moreno is asking the state prosecutors to request the tax declarations presented by Fernandez during his term as President. He also requests information from the commission that liquidated Baninter and the Central Bank on financial papers of Funglode with the Central Bank, and that the Tax Department issue details on the financial statements presented by Funglode.
